This image depicts an outdoor scene in Jalingo, Nigeria. In the foreground, laundry is drying on a clothesline, with various garments hanging, including shirts and trousers in shades of white, brown, and a patterned fabric. The ground is sandy with patches of dry grass and scattered debris. Behind the clothesline, a white building is visible, and further back, a large billboard advertising "OMEGA FIRE MINISTRIES, CITY OF LIBERTY, JALINGO" with the prominent text "WORSHIP WITH US." The billboard also features images of two individuals, suggesting a religious or community event. Other structures in the background include small buildings with corrugated roofs and a road with a yellow motorized tricycle, commonly known as a "Keke Napep." The time of day appears to be during daylight hours, with the sky filled with scattered clouds, indicating partly cloudy weather. The overall impression is of a typical day in a Nigerian town, with elements of everyday life (laundry) and public messaging (billboard) coexisting in the urban landscape. The scene is grounded and realistic, capturing a slice of local life.
